## Build Provenance: Catalogue Import Service

The Thornquist catalogue importer for the Ashbury Public Collections is built from the sealed pipeline only; ad-hoc builds must never reach production, as import mappings are generated at compile time and drift silently otherwise. Future maintainers should verify every deployed artifact against the provenance ledger before approving a release. The artifact currently serving imports carries the token shown on the next line.

build token for yaguf-yadug: htk6_2ede56

Engineering has confirmed the defect is contained to two batches; replacements are being expedited. Finance will restate the provision in the next close, and Director Casla Verning will coordinate customer communications. Budget adjustments for affected departments are under review. The wider planning implications appear in the confidential note below.

management briefing: Headcount on the Silok team goes from 44 to 77 by the end of May. Gross margin on Silok came in at 63 percent against a plan of 30 percent.

**Weekly Cash-Box Run — Friday Routine**

Every Friday before noon, the records team at Marliton Supply preps the cash box from the Deverell Street front desk. Count it twice, log the total in the ledger binder, and seal it in the grey pouch. The courier from Brindle Transit arrives between 12:15 and 12:45 — don't leave the pouch unattended at reception. The courier will state the hand-over phrase before you release the pouch.

dispatch memo: the sorius tamius courier leaves the praeth ledger at gate 4873 under passcode 928014